
Burundi Ngozi Kamira Hg Lot 5
Summary
A washed coffee from Burundi's Ngozi province, produced by smallholder farmers of the Kamira community on the hill of the same name. Cherries are delivered to the Nkanda washing station where they undergo a double-fermentation process (12 hours wet fermentation followed by 12 hours in cement tanks) before being dried on African raised beds for 20-25 days. The coffee is meticulously separated by hill and community to honor specific microclimates. Ngozi coffees are known for their unique, eloquent flavor profiles.
